Skip to content

Commit

Permalink
0.6
Browse files Browse the repository at this point in the history
  • Loading branch information
McAlec1 committed Mar 5, 2024
1 parent 5de1810 commit d1de87c
Show file tree
Hide file tree
Showing 55 changed files with 648 additions and 217 deletions.
34 changes: 31 additions & 3 deletions build-BACKUP.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,7 @@ plugins {
id 'idea'
id 'maven-publish'
id 'net.minecraftforge.gradle' version '[6.0,6.2)'
id 'org.spongepowered.mixin' version '0.7.+'
}

version = '0.6-1.20.1'
Expand All @@ -25,6 +26,8 @@ minecraft {
property 'forge.logging.markers', 'REGISTRIES'
property 'forge.logging.console.level', 'debug'
property 'forge.enabledGameTestNamespaces', 'mcalecs'
property 'mixin.env.remapRefMap', 'true'
property 'mixin.env.refMapRemappingFile', "${projectDir}/build/createSrgToMcp/output.srg"
mods {
"${mod_id}" {
source sourceSets.main
Expand All @@ -49,20 +52,32 @@ minecraft {

sourceSets.main.resources { srcDir 'src/generated/resources' }

mixin {
// MixinGradle Settings
add sourceSets.main, 'net.mcalecs.refmap.json'
config 'net.mcalec.mcalecs'

debug.verbose = true
debug.export = true
dumpTargetOnFailure = true

quiet
}

repositories {
// Mod Location
flatDir {
dirs 'libs'
}

maven {
// Curse Maven (Curseforge)
// Curse Maven
name = "Curse Maven"
url "https://cursemaven.com"
}

maven {
// Modrinth Maven (Modrinth)
// Modrinth Maven
name = "Modrinth Maven"
url = "https://api.modrinth.com/maven"
}
Expand All @@ -78,13 +93,26 @@ repositories {
name = "Progwml6 Maven"
url = "https://dvs1.progwml6.com/files/maven/"
}
maven {
// Fuzs Maven
name = "Fuzs Mod Resources"
url = "https://raw.githubusercontent.com/Fuzss/modresources/main/maven/"
}

}

dependencies {
minecraft 'net.minecraftforge:forge:1.20.1-47.2.20' // Forge 1.20.1 (47.2.20)
implementation fg.deobf("curse.maven:oauth-account-manager-546462:4620007")
implementation fg.deobf("curse.maven:u-team-core-273744:4681290")

implementation fg.deobf("curse.maven:configured-457570:5101367")
implementation fg.deobf("curse.maven:catalogue-459701:4766090")

runtimeOnly(fg.deobf("fuzs.forgeconfigscreens:forgeconfigscreens-forge:8.0.0"))
implementation fg.deobf("curse.maven:config-menus-forge-544048:4672356")

annotationProcessor 'org.spongepowered:mixin:0.8.5:processor'
annotationProcessor 'org.spongepowered:mixin:0.8.5:processor'

}

Expand Down
34 changes: 31 additions & 3 deletions build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,7 @@ plugins {
id 'idea'
id 'maven-publish'
id 'net.minecraftforge.gradle' version '[6.0,6.2)'
id 'org.spongepowered.mixin' version '0.7.+'
}

version = '0.6-1.20.1'
Expand All @@ -25,6 +26,8 @@ minecraft {
property 'forge.logging.markers', 'REGISTRIES'
property 'forge.logging.console.level', 'debug'
property 'forge.enabledGameTestNamespaces', 'mcalecs'
property 'mixin.env.remapRefMap', 'true'
property 'mixin.env.refMapRemappingFile', "${projectDir}/build/createSrgToMcp/output.srg"
mods {
"${mod_id}" {
source sourceSets.main
Expand All @@ -49,20 +52,32 @@ minecraft {

sourceSets.main.resources { srcDir 'src/generated/resources' }

mixin {
// MixinGradle Settings
add sourceSets.main, 'net.mcalecs.refmap.json'
config 'net.mcalec.mcalecs'

debug.verbose = true
debug.export = true
dumpTargetOnFailure = true

quiet
}

repositories {
// Mod Location
flatDir {
dirs 'libs'
}

maven {
// Curse Maven (Curseforge)
// Curse Maven
name = "Curse Maven"
url "https://cursemaven.com"
}

maven {
// Modrinth Maven (Modrinth)
// Modrinth Maven
name = "Modrinth Maven"
url = "https://api.modrinth.com/maven"
}
Expand All @@ -78,13 +93,26 @@ repositories {
name = "Progwml6 Maven"
url = "https://dvs1.progwml6.com/files/maven/"
}
maven {
// Fuzs Maven
name = "Fuzs Mod Resources"
url = "https://raw.githubusercontent.com/Fuzss/modresources/main/maven/"
}

}

dependencies {
minecraft 'net.minecraftforge:forge:1.20.1-47.2.20' // Forge 1.20.1 (47.2.20)
implementation fg.deobf("curse.maven:oauth-account-manager-546462:4620007")
implementation fg.deobf("curse.maven:u-team-core-273744:4681290")

implementation fg.deobf("curse.maven:configured-457570:5101367")
implementation fg.deobf("curse.maven:catalogue-459701:4766090")

runtimeOnly(fg.deobf("fuzs.forgeconfigscreens:forgeconfigscreens-forge:8.0.0"))
implementation fg.deobf("curse.maven:config-menus-forge-544048:4672356")

annotationProcessor 'org.spongepowered:mixin:0.8.5:processor'
annotationProcessor 'org.spongepowered:mixin:0.8.5:processor'

}

Expand Down
6 changes: 3 additions & 3 deletions elements/Boykisser.mod.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"definition": {
"mobName": "Boykisser",
"mobLabel": "",
"mobModelName": "Modelcustom_model",
"mobModelName": "ModelSlim",
"mobModelTexture": "boykisser-event.png",
"transparentModelCondition": {
"fixedValue": false
Expand Down Expand Up @@ -67,8 +67,8 @@
"movementSpeed": 0.3,
"stepHeight": 0.6,
"armorBaseValue": 0.0,
"trackingRange": 32,
"followRange": 16,
"trackingRange": 64,
"followRange": 32,
"health": 20,
"xpAmount": 0,
"waterMob": false,
Expand Down
4 changes: 2 additions & 2 deletions elements/BoykisserMaid.mod.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"definition": {
"mobName": "Boykisser Maid",
"mobLabel": "",
"mobModelName": "Modelcustom_model",
"mobModelName": "ModelSlim",
"mobModelTexture": "boykisser.png",
"transparentModelCondition": {
"fixedValue": false
Expand Down Expand Up @@ -69,7 +69,7 @@
"armorBaseValue": 0.0,
"trackingRange": 64,
"followRange": 32,
"health": 10,
"health": 20,
"xpAmount": 0,
"waterMob": false,
"breatheUnderwater": {
Expand Down
4 changes: 2 additions & 2 deletions elements/ConfigGUI.mod.json
Original file line number Diff line number Diff line change
Expand Up @@ -19,8 +19,8 @@
"scale": 30,
"rotationX": 0,
"followMouseMovement": true,
"x": 18,
"y": 18
"x": 203,
"y": 109
}
}
],
Expand Down
2 changes: 1 addition & 1 deletion elements/McAlecPerson.mod.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"definition": {
"mobName": "McAlec",
"mobLabel": "McAlec1",
"mobModelName": "Modelcustom_model",
"mobModelName": "ModelSlim",
"mobModelTexture": "teal_and_brown.png",
"transparentModelCondition": {
"fixedValue": false
Expand Down
12 changes: 10 additions & 2 deletions gradle.properties
Original file line number Diff line number Diff line change
@@ -1,2 +1,10 @@
org.gradle.jvmargs=-Xmx6G
org.gradle.daemon=true
org.gradle.jvmargs=-Xmx4G
# Base properties
minecraft_version=1.20.1
forge_version=1.20.1-47.2.20
# Mod Properties
mod_version=0.6
maven_group=net.mcalec.mcalecs
archives_base_name=mcalecs
mod_id=mcalecs
mod_author=McAlec
Loading

0 comments on commit d1de87c

Please sign in to comment.